Contact Us
We're at your service
hello@futurefoodshop.com
Future Food Shop
ALMA EUREKA LTD
5-7 CRANWOOD STREET
LONDON - UNITED KINGDOM
hello@futurefoodshop.com
Future Food Shop
ALMA EUREKA LTD
5-7 CRANWOOD STREET
LONDON - UNITED KINGDOM